TRAVEL MAKE UP MIRROR
This is the exact mirror I use to travel. I actually have two ( found one on sale for under ten bucks and thought I'd pick up). It has a regular mirror on one side and a magnified mirror (1X/3X) the other. It adjust to several angles and takes three AAA batteries . It folds flat and it super light weight. I have had the first one for more than three years, they are $20 and the only "thing" I can mention is that once in a while I will pack it in my bag and the on button gets pushed and my batteries dies.

MICRO-FIBER WASH CLOTHES


MAKEUP REMOVER

During the first stay this week for the Houston Rodeo I shared a bit of my makeup preparation in a hotel room.  I always use these white microfiber towels to remove my makeup with the Algenist Melting Makeup remover ( probably not the name but I'll link it)

I also use the micofiber towels for laying my makeup on top of the counter or table at a hotel. Every day, even at home I put one in my lap as I do my makeup, they are great to wipe your brush off of and hands.  Alot of times I can find them at Dollar Tree (three in a pack for a dollar) but after mentioning on SnapChat I can't find them ( the spot is still there but empty).   They wash up great and when they don't anymore they get thrown out or become towels to clean my car.
